On Friday, September 20th, Tecnam announced two orders for aircraft that totaled 65 aircraft. Buiqui Aerospace, a flight school based in Miami, Florida, purchased a total of fifty Tecnam aircraft to be added to its fleet of trainer aircraft. Deliveries of these aircraft will begin this week and will continue through the second quarter of next year. Additionally, Aerodynamics Academy, which is based in Mlaga, Spain, purchased 15 new Tecnam aircraft for its fleet. These aircraft are all P2008 JC trainers.
